FAQs About Earthquake Park

Are there facilities or amenities for walkers/runners in Earthquake Park in Anchorage?

Yes, Earthquake Park in Anchorage offers a parking lot for visitors, making it convenient for walkers and runners to access the park.

How accessible is Earthquake Park in Anchorage?

Earthquake Park in Anchorage is accessible and suitable for walking and running, with a bike path and ample parking available.

What kind of sports can I do in Earthquake Park in Anchorage?

In Earthquake Park in Anchorage, visitors can enjoy activities such as walking, running, and cycling along the bike path. The park also offers various viewpoints and artworks to explore during your visit.

What is the best season to walk in Earthquake Park?

The best season to walk in Earthquake Park is typically summer, from June to August, when the weather is milder and the days are longer.

What are the typical weather conditions to prepare for in Earthquake Park?

Visitors to Earthquake Park should prepare for a wide range of weather conditions, as Anchorage experiences a subarctic climate. Summers are cool and rainy, while winters are cold and snowy.

What kind of wildlife might you encounter in Earthquake Park?

In Earthquake Park, you may encounter a variety of wildlife including moose, bears, eagles, and various bird species. It's important to be aware of your surroundings and take appropriate precautions when walking or running in the park.
